    Does it's job with aplomb.

    Bought for my 'shed', about 20m2, having noticed some mould appearing near the door, with condensation running down the glass and pooling in the doorframe. Delivery was super fast and I immediately put it to use. In the first 24hrs it removed 3l of moisture. Now, after a week of use, it is happily controlling the humidity around 55%, down from 70+% and verified by a second hygrometer, removing around 200mls a day. There is no longer any condensation and no sign of any mould. It does sound a little like a small fridge running in the corner, but it's not too loud and appears to be quieter than it's rivals. It is also less power hungry than any other model I looked at and since it has taken control of the humidity, it doesn't run very often or for very long. The unit is small and compact and appears to be well made. My unit is running unobtrusively in auto, but there are several modes of operation, depending on your needs, including a continuous drain facility. All in all, a relatively cheap, low energy unit that is well made, simple to use and does it's job with aplomb. 10/10

    Effective but noisy.

    Bought it at $87 and the day after it went up to $110 :). However there may have been a reason for the lower price. The unit is noisy - not the fan but the condenser. In my case this doesnt matter as I have it in a small room drying washing. If i wanted it in a living room it would be going back. Also it is reading 80% humidity or more all the time which is pure bs. I have another hygrometer giving me a much lower reading. But it works well and is effective. I pulled about 1.5litres of water in to it over 12hrs and it dried around 5 or 6kg of my clothes in a cold house. It blows warm air out not cold as another reviewer has said, which helps to dry clothes. The digital display and controls are a bit temperamental but nothing the on/off switch can't sort out. All in all it is effective but mine is noisy. Pot luck as to whether you get a quiet one. Maybe the $110 variety has seen more quality control. Firms often sell products off cheap that have defects in some way. But mine serves it 's purpose.

  • Only 12L under extreme conditions

    The 12L claim in the spec is for 30C and 80% humidity. In practice ours is taking 2L every 10 hours and has made a huge difference t the comfort of our home. Our windows are now dry on a morning and the unit only uses 185 watts and is fairly quiet on full speed. Very pleased with it.
